Top landmarks in West Milwaukee

How to Get to West Milwaukee

Flying to:

  • General Mitchell Intl. Airport (MKE), 5.7 mi (9.1 km) from West Milwaukee
  • Waukesha, WI (UES-Waukesha County), 13.5 mi (21.8 km) from West Milwaukee
  • Kenosha, WI (ENW-Kenosha Regional), 29 mi (46.7 km) from West Milwaukee

When Is the Best Time to Visit Milwaukee?

  • Hottest months: July, August, June, September (average 68°F)
  • Coldest months: January, February, December, March (average 28°F)
  • Rainiest months: April, June, October, May (average 4 inches of rainfall)
